Dagger in Scabbard with Butterflies and Peonies

ca. 1320 (Kamakura) L: 16 15/16 in. (43 cm) Citation Source image

The tanto blade, from the early 14th century, is inscribed with the Sanskrit character presenting the Buddhist deity Fudô Myô-ô. It is mounted in a 19th-century scabbard decorated with butterflies on lacquer and metalwork depicting peonies. Some of the metal fittings are signe...
